1. Checking the official characteristics of Xiaomi

The fastest way is to check the manufacturer’s technical specifications. Xiaomi Redmi 9A (model M2006C3LG for the global market) was released in 2020 as a budget device, and its basic configuration is not NFC module.

  • πŸ“„ Xiaomi official website: On the Redmi page 9A No mention of the "Communication" section NFC No other version (including the Indian version) M2006C3MI Chinese M2006C3LC).
  • πŸ›’ Box and documentation: If you have the original packaging, check the specification sticker - there should be a item NFC: No.
  • πŸ” Service centers: Even in extended service manuals for Redmi 9A module NFC It is not listed as optional or hidden.

But why then do some users claim that their Redmi 9A supports contactless payment?

  1. Confusion with the model: for example, Redmi Note 9 or Redmi 9C NFC (these smartphones have NFC).
  2. Using third-party applications that mimic NFC (for example, to transfer files over Wi-Fi Direct, which is mistaken for NFC).

3. Verification through Android settings: step-by-step instructions

If you have NFC, you can turn it on in your settings. For the Redmi 9A (and any MIUI-powered smartphones), follow these steps:

  1. Open Settings (the gear icon on the main screen).
  2. Go to Connect and Sharing (or Wireless Networks in older versions of MIUI).
  3. Scroll down and look for NFC or Contactless Pay.
  4. If the item is not available, then the NFC module is not physically present in the phone.

On Redmi 9A, you will see only:

  • Wi-Fi
  • Bluetooth
  • Mobile network
  • Modem mode
  • No NFC!

But what if you upgraded MIUI to the latest version? In some firmware, the NFC may be hidden. To be 100% sure, search the settings:

  1. Open the Settings.
  2. Slip on the icon of the magnifier (search) in the upper right corner.
  3. Enter the NFC request.
  4. If there are no results, there is no module.

5. Alternative ways: if NFC is still needed

Did you find out that Redmi 9A doesn't have NFC? Don't despair - there are a few workarounds:

  • πŸ’³ Contactless payments through banking applications: Many banks (Sberbank, Tinkoff) allow you to link your card to your phone and pay for purchases through the bank. QR-codes or Samsung Pay (if you have a watch or fitness bracelet with a NFC).
  • πŸ”„ File transfer by Bluetooth/Wi-Fi Direct: Apps like Xender or ShareMe will be replaced NFC data-sharing.
  • πŸ”Œ Outside NFC-adapter: There are USB-C MicroUSB adapters with NFC (for example, ACR1255U), But they're bulky and they require cable connection.
  • πŸ“± Updating to model C NFC: If contactless features are critical, consider switching to the Redmi Note 10, POCO X3 NFC Other Xiaomi models with technology support.

Can we determine NFC-module 9A independently?
Theoretically, yes, but in practice, it’s almost impossible. NFC-The chip is soldered into the motherboard, and to install it, you need: 1. Find a compatible module (for example, from the Redmi Note 9). 2. Seal it with a soldering station (risk of damaging the board). 3. Sweep the phone with support for a new chip (deep knowledge is required). MIUI). The cost of such an operation often exceeds the price of a new smartphone with a new one. NFC.

❓ Can I re-follow Redmi? 9A, add NFC?
No. NFC is a physical chip that has to be soldered into the motherboard during the manufacturing phase. No firmware can add a hardware module that doesn't exist. The only way is to solder a new chip, but this is: Very expensive (work cost + part will exceed the price of the phone). Risky (you can damage the board). Incredibly difficult (requires professional equipment).
